writerThe Postman Always Rings Twice 1981David Mamet’s screenwriting debut. Not a remake of the 1946 Lana Turner film, but another adaptation of James M. Cain’s novel. Jack Nicholson plays Frank, an opportunistic drifter who hires on at a rural luncheonette with his eye on the owner’s wife Cora, played by Jessica Lange. The two begin a torrid affair and soon they’re plotting to off her husband. Spoilers follow.
